What causes this fault?

This fault occurs when the boiler's control system attempts to light the burner but fails to detect a stable flame after several attempts. The most common reasons are a lack of gas reaching the unit, a worn-out ignition spark plug, or a fault within the internal gas valve that prevents the fuel from flowing correctly.

This code can appear more frequently during the first cold snap of winter if the gas supply has been inactive or if external gas regulators have been affected by the drop in temperature.
